Samsung TV App Winners Movl Expand Internationally
MOVL, the winners of Samsung's "Free the TV Challenge, in the USA last year - who build applications for both single and dual screens (Smart TV and Mobile/Tablet devices), today announced exciting milestones in their rapid growth with the addition of Charlie Collins as director of technology and the acquisition of South America-based app development company Interactiva Colombia. These additions enable MOVL to push forward with an aggressive growth strategy for new application development and brand expansion.

Charlie Collins joins MOVL with several years of experience as a software developer and technology architect with background in a wide range of technologies including Web applications, Web services, desktop applications and mobile. He is also the respected author of Unlocking Android and GWT in Practice and is a contributor to many open source projects. In his role as director of technology, Collins will build upon MOVL's homegrown Connect® Platform and work directly with the creative team on the development of new applications that enable users to interact with Smart TVs via an iPhone, Blackberry or Android device.
"Bringing Charlie on board will propel MOVL to the next level of application development and his knowledge of the field will be fundamental to us successfully meeting our growth plans," said Juan Pablo Gnecco, CEO of MOVL. "The Smart TV category has so much untapped potential and we are excited to be at the forefront of developing applications that create a truly social experience for the user."
The company has also taken a first step towards its goal of establishing a global presence via the acquisition of application development company Interactiva Colombia, which is now part of the MOVL brand. Based in Colombia and run by a team of talented designers and developers, the group will be led by founder Alex Sosa and cofounder and senior application developer Augusto Ospina. In addition to acquiring intellectual property, staff and office, MOVL will incorporate gaming apps currently in development by the Colombia team into its plans for upcoming innovation announcements.
"The addition of the Colombia team has effectively doubled the size of our company and dramatically increased our opportunity to fast track application development and capitalize on an international footprint to drive growth," commented Gnecco.
